Solve by using substitution. SHOW YOUR WORK. y=-2x – 1
y = 8x + 19

Answer: x= -2; y = 3

Step-by-step explanation:

y=-2x – 1

y = 8x + 19   -  

replacing "y"

-2x – 1 = 8x + 19

-2x - 8x = 19 + 1

-10x = 20

x = 20/-10

x= -2

y=-2x – 1

y= -2.(-2) - 1

y= 4 - 1

y = 3
